What are the differences between Bluetooth, Wi-Fi and 2.4G wireless devices?

Executive Brief
The 30-second read
This briefing analyzes the technical distinctions between Bluetooth, Wi-Fi, and 2.4G wireless protocols for enterprise hardware selection. Executives should evaluate these connectivity standards based on specific range requirements and hardware compatibility to optimize workforce mobility.
- 01Bluetooth offers short-range connectivity optimized for peripheral device pairing and low energy consumption
- 02Wi-Fi protocols prioritize high-speed data transfer and broad network coverage for mobile workstations
- 032.4G wireless solutions utilize dedicated USB receivers to minimize latency in specialized hardware
- 04Each connectivity standard features distinct trade-offs between transmission range and device compatibility
